Special trains by Mumbai’s Central and Western Railway help 32,000 stranded Indigo flyers in just 2 days | Mumbai News

Mumbai: Special trains operated by Central Railway (CR) and Western Railway (WR) to assist passengers stranded after Indigo flight cancellations have carried 32,000 travellers in two days. CR moved 20,000, while WR carried 12,000 passengers.Mumbai–Delhi and Mumbai–Lucknow special trains recorded 100% occupancy, and other routes averaged 79%.
